Cecilia Campironi is a talented author, illustrator, and drawing teacher. She graduated in Illustration in 2007 from the European Institute of Design in Rome. From her student years, she showed a strong passion for working with children, organizing creative workshops focused on fairy tale reading and the creation of paper books and games.
In 2008, she founded Studio Arturo, a project that introduced her to the world of artisanal printing and independent self-publishing. Over the years, she has collaborated with numerous publishing houses, advertising agencies, bookstores, libraries, non-profit organizations, museums, and cultural events, both as an illustrator and by contributing to the creative development of projects.
She currently lives and works in Turin, where she shares her passion by teaching at the European Institute of Design and at the International Comics School.
